All of RMS-11 is written in BLISS-16. Parts of the RSX kernel is written in BLISS-16, and also parts of DECnet-RSX is written in BLISS-16. Cross-compiled on VMS, and the result transferred back to the RSX system for the full build. Listings and stuff from the BLISS-16 compiles are distributed as a part of the RSX distribution.

On 2011-10-10 16.01, Paul_Koning at Dell.com wrote:
I don't know that DEC used Bliss at all for PDP-11 software.   The only place I ever saw it was in an Algol-68 compiler written at Carnegie-Mellon (the original perpetrators of Bliss).   That was a different edition, though, called Bliss-11 and hosted on a PDP-10.

Johnny,

Are you looking for the cross compiler (BLISS-16C) that ran on VAX
(VMS) generating code for the 11's, or are you looking for the
compiler that ran directly on the 11's (uBLISS AKA microBLISS)?
BLISS-16C while hard to find may be available, the other one I have
only seen (and used) once in the 80's while at DEC and don't expect it to be available anywhere.
